Some stories are born in survival — and finished in hope.

In this episode, I talk with Georgette Beck, author of Junk to Jewels, about writing through divorce, faith, and the long road from brokenness to restoration. Georgette shares what it means to tell the truth about pain while honoring healing, how community and faith reshaped her identity, and why life’s valleys often hold the richest soil for growth.

We also talk about late-in-life education, creativity after loss, second-chance love, and why it’s never too late to pursue purpose. This is a conversation for anyone rebuilding, reimagining, or learning to see their own story differently. Visit the Authors website: https://www.georgettebeck.com/
